Do Tangerines Have Vitamin D. Generally, fruits and vegetables don’t provide any vitamin d. Tangerines are an excellent source of vitamin c, thiamin, and folate. The tangerine nutrition profile is a good source of several important vitamins and minerals. Do tangerines have vitamin d? Still, certain fungi, such as reindeer lichen and mushrooms, absorb vitamin d through exposure to uv radiation during growth.
